Tipiracil Hydrochloride is a small-molecule antineoplastic active pharmaceutical ingredient belonging to the pyrimidinedione class. It is the hydrochloride salt of tipiracil and acts as an inhibitor of thymidine phosphorylase.
Tipiracil Hydrochloride has the CAS Number 183204-72-0, molecular formula C₉H₁₁ClN₄O₂·HCl, and molecular weight 279.12 g/mol. FDA describes it as a white crystalline powder that is soluble in water and certain dilute aqueous solutions.
Tipiracil Hydrochloride is an oncology-focused pharmaceutical API used in combination with trifluridine. The combination is designed to provide complementary pharmacological activity, with trifluridine acting as a nucleoside metabolic inhibitor and tipiracil inhibiting thymidine phosphorylase.
Tipiracil hydrochloride is the pharmaceutical salt form used in the approved trifluridine/tipiracil medicinal product. FDA identifies the two active ingredients in a molar ratio of 1:0.5.

The free base tipiracil has the molecular formula C₉H₁₁ClN₄O₂ and molecular weight 242.66 g/mol, while the hydrochloride salt has a molecular weight of 279.12 g/mol.
Tipiracil Hydrochloride inhibits thymidine phosphorylase, an enzyme involved in the metabolism of nucleoside compounds. In the trifluridine/tipiracil combination, inhibition of thymidine phosphorylase reduces the degradation of trifluridine and increases its systemic exposure.
This pharmacological relationship allows tipiracil to support the activity of trifluridine in the combination medicinal product.
Tipiracil Hydrochloride is primarily used as an oncology pharmaceutical API in combination with trifluridine.
The approved trifluridine/tipiracil product is used for specified advanced or metastatic solid-tumor indications, including colorectal cancer and certain gastric or gastroesophageal junction cancers, according to applicable regulatory labeling.
